Understanding how to check pregnancy involves knowing the science behind it. When a woman conceives, her body produces human chorionic gonadotropin (hCG), a hormone found in blood and urine. The best time when to take a pregnancy test is typically one day after a missed period, when hCG levels are high enough to be detected. Wondering how to confirm pregnancy if you've been using contraceptives? Contraceptives can fail for various reasons, such as missed doses or incorrect usage. Always consult a physician to confirm your pregnancy accurately. Knowing how to detect pregnancy is essential, but consulting a doctor is equally important. If you suspect pregnancy or experience unusual symptoms, seek medical advice early to ensure both your and your baby's health. Early medical attention can address potential complications and provide peace of mind.
